主题:【原创】猛批烂书 程序员面试宝典 上 -- 晨池
共:💬64 🌺96
复 花你的认真哈
优化全开的时候这样处理,您应该对编译器和编译原理很了解吧,我对这方面知道的很少,仅限于C/C++语言编译时候有些特显,我处于兴趣看看汇编给编译成审查样子。
inline,我感觉不用也可以,因为编译器处理的时候,如果有些函数它认为值得,即使我们没有用inline这个关键字,也会扩展开的。。。
至于那个翻译么,嘿嘿,本来就是从烂书里抄出来的,他们那本书里面的翻译很成问题
其实我觉得STL挺好的,在实现上是有一定约束的,而且必然是开源的(目前还没有编译器支持模板不开源发布),所以里面的东西用起来,在满足约束的前提下,还是比较安全的。不过STL封了一层层以后,如果语法有个小错误,那个报错报的啊,真是要人命
- 相关回复 上下关系8
😉呃 没在意,居然没有return- -! 重火力熊猫 字0 2010-11-08 17:11:56
🙂花你的认真哈 9 类反词典 字1768 2010-11-07 16:49:22
🙂The C++ standard library 假设 字218 2010-11-24 01:56:09
🙂嗯,关于inline那个,我确实不知道宝兰是如此处理的
🙂__forceinline 假设 字189 2010-11-24 02:11:47
🙂我只是对体系结构比较感兴趣 2 类反词典 字1199 2010-11-11 16:24:34
☹️没记错的话,STL vector使用array实现的~~ 重火力熊猫 字89 2010-11-08 16:16:34
🙂估计是转成浮点了 相信逻辑和常理 字45 2010-11-12 18:59:05